CV Joint Maintenance and Replacement for the 1999 Toyota Hilux Surf

If you're rolling in a 1999 Toyota Hilux Surf, the good news is that your rugged adventure buddy comes equipped with CV joints. These little beauties play a crucial role in your ride's smooth operation, especially if you're into off-roading or tackling uneven terrains. Let's dive into how to maintain or replace these essential components to keep your Hilux Surf in tip-top shape.

Now, if you're unfamiliar with what CV joints do, they basically allow the drive shaft to transfer power at a constant speed while accommodating the suspension's up-and-down movements. They're pretty vital in maintaining the overall ride quality and handling of your vehicle.

When it comes to maintaining your CV joints, regularly check them for signs of wear and tear, like cracks in the rubber boot or grease leaking out. These are telltale signs that something might be going awry. Catching these signs early can save you a heap of trouble down the track. So, every few months, or before a long road trip, grab a torch and give them a good once-over. It's too easy to overlook them amidst the other bits and bobs under your car, but trust me, you'll want to keep them in mind.

Have you started hearing a clicking noise when you're making sharp turns? That's another warning sign. Those sounds often mean your CV joints are crying out for attention. If this happens, it's time to get into action mode fast. Delaying the repair or replacement might turn it into a costly exercise, as it could lead to more significant issues with the axle shafts.

If you find yourself needing to replace a CV joint, here's a simple guide to keep in mind:

  • Get your vehicle safely lifted on jack stands and remove the wheel to access the CV joint.
  • Remove any components obstructing the drive axle, like the brake caliper and rotor.
  • Detach the CV joint from the axle using a CV joint puller or other appropriate tools.
  • Install the new CV joint, ensuring it's securely attached and the protective boot is in perfect condition.
  • Reassemble all the removed components and give everything a good check to ensure it's all snug and secure.

After replacement, take a test drive to ensure everything's running smoothly. If your steering feels off or the noise persists, give it a double-check.
